    Older Americans seeking divorce more
    Pennsylvania residents may be interested to know that divorce is increasingly changing. People no longer feel pressured to stay in unhappy marriages, and In 1970, just 13 percent of adults between the ages of 46 and 64 were either divorced, separated or had never married to begin with. The comparable figure for 2010 is about a third. Moreover, in just the past 20 years, the divorce rate amongst this age group has increased by...
